The process of partitioning a video into multiple sections based on varied factors – objects boundaries, motion, color, texture, and beyond – underpins the definition of video segmentation. Its application areas are diverse and dynamic, ranging from security surveillance to wildlife identification, and even live sports analysis. Yet, the road to effective video segmentation can be bumpy, speckled with challenges including the high costs accrued from the need for extensive training data. Now, a revolution is on the brink to overcome these obstacles through Decoupled Video Segmentation, abbreviated as DEVA.

In our multi-media soaked world, DEVA is a game-changer. It fits together a task-specific model that identifies objects in individual frames with another model that tracks these objects over time. What sets DEVA apart? The key attribute is adaptability. It can handle a wide array of video segmentation tasks without requiring substantial training data.

At the heart of DEVA lie two main components; the image-level model and a universal temporal propagation model. This duo is the lifeblood enabling DEVA to excel where others stumble. The two parts use a bi-directional propagation approach to interact, giving DEVA superior capacity for information synthesis.

An illustrative representation of the DEVA framework shows how DEVA filters image-level segmentations and temporally propagates the results forward. Notably, it integrates new image segmentations at later stages, a core function of the red box in the framework.

The merits of DEVA are substantial and transformative. A significant one is its use of external task-agnostic data in concert with minimized dependence on specific target tasks. This lightweight yet powerful feature primes DEVA for a better generalization, especially for tasks where available data is minimal.
Additionally, DEVA leaves the demand for fine-tuning at the door while still delivering state-of-the-art performance, redefining standards for efficiency in video segmentation tools.
